How they compare
Saint Vincent and the Grenadines currently reports 1,651 number against 1,487 number in Marshall Islands, a difference of 164 number.
That makes Saint Vincent and the Grenadines's figure about 1.1 times Marshall Islands's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 9 shared years of data; in 2002 it was Marshall Islands ahead.
Marshall Islands ranks 170th and Saint Vincent and the Grenadines ranks 169th of 187 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Marshall Islands averaged higher in 1 and Saint Vincent and the Grenadines in 1.

About this data
Total number of male students enrolled in public and private upper secondary education institutions regardless of age. For more information, consult the UIS website: http://www.uis.unesco.org/Education/
